The scope of the work in Lisbon
Full kitchen renovation
Coordinating demolition, electrical, plumbing, carpentry, and finishes as a single project, scaled to the compact footprints typical of central Lisbon apartments.
Panel and circuit upgrades
Older buildings on legacy 6.9kVA panels often need a capacity upgrade to support a modern appliance load, a common pairing with kitchen work in Lisbon.
Structural assessment for open-plan conversions
Opening a kitchen onto a living space in a pombaline or gaioleiro building means checking the gaiola pombalina structural frame before any wall comes down.
Custom carpentry and cabinetry
Local joiners producing custom cabinet fronts on an IKEA or equivalent carcass, a common and cost-effective approach across price points.
Working around fixed structural elements
Original layouts, chimneys, and load-bearing walls in older Lisbon buildings often shape the kitchen design rather than the other way round.
Ventilation and extraction planning
Open-plan conversions and compact apartment kitchens need extraction sized correctly, particularly where a shared building flue or external wall access is limited.
Typical costs
What a kitchen renovation costs in Lisbon
Heritage apartments with structural constraints in Alfama, Baixa, or Chiado tend toward the higher end; apartments in Avenidas Novas or Campo de Ourique sit closer to baseline.
| Scope | Typical cost |
|---|---|
| Cosmetic, same layout | from €9,000 |
| Mid-range full replacement | €13,000–€19,500 |
| Premium, layout change | €19,500–€32,000+ |
| Electrical panel upgrade | +€850–€1,600 |
Common mistakes
What goes wrong when hiring a kitchen contractor in Lisbon
Not checking panel capacity before ordering appliances
A modern kitchen with induction hob, oven, and dishwasher running together often exceeds what a legacy 6.9kVA panel can handle. Check capacity before appliances are ordered, not after.
Assuming a wall can come down without a structural check
Pombaline and gaioleiro buildings rely on internal timber framing that isn't always visible. A structural assessment before demolition avoids discovering a load-bearing element mid-project.
Underestimating access constraints for materials
Walk-up buildings without lifts in Alfama, Baixa, or Chiado slow cabinetry and appliance delivery considerably, which should be priced into the timeline upfront.
Accepting a verbal-only quote
Scope, materials, and layout should be written down before work starts, particularly where a layout change is involved.
Skipping condomínio approval for changes touching shared systems
Work that touches a shared gas line, drainage stack, or the building's exterior profile typically needs condomínio sign-off. Confirm before committing to a layout change.
Undersizing extraction for an open-plan layout
A hood sized for a closed kitchen rarely clears cooking smells and steam once the wall between kitchen and living space comes down.
